BLUEBELL HYBRID The Bluebell is one of the larger hybrid hens and is a cross (usually) between Blue Marans and Rhode Island Red which produces grey-blue feathered bodies, dark neck feathers and dark legs. Bluebells are good starter hens for new chicken keepers as they are docile and trouble-free.

Ameraucanas were developed in the 1970s by breeders that liked the blue or tinted eggs of the Araucana but wanted closer head feathering and a plump, well-feathered body. Ameraucanas were admitted to the American Poultry Association’s Standard in 1984. This is a dual-purpose breed that can be used for both meat and eggs.

Fertile eggs are perfectly safe to eat and are nutritionally ...One of the most distinguishable factors between roosters and hen is the combs. These are crest or red flesh on the head of your birds. Unlike hens, roosters have thicker and longer combs. The combs are also more prominent and red in male species. Additionally, roosters have more pronounced and brighter wattles than hens.

They are lightweight and do not eat as much as larger breeds.Retailers including Walmart, Target, Kroger, and Wegmans sold the products Fully cooked, ready-to-eat chicken may be a convenient way to add some protein to a meal, but if you have...A rooster's comb will typically be large, well-developed, and very red. Combs can be used to show hens that a rooster is sexually mature. And hens tend to favor roosters with large, brightly-colored combs. This is because this indicates their health and well-being. The wattles of a rooster are typically much redder than those of a hen.True, pure Ameraucanas sell for around $20.00 for a hen and $18.00 for a rooster. The bLue Ameraucana is a medium-sized chicken. Cocks weigh about 6 1/2 lbs while hens weigh about 5 1/2 lbs. The Bantam-sized versions though are much smaller with cocks weighing about 1.875 lbs. Hens, on the other hand, weigh about 1.625 lbs. Don’t expect the Blue Ameraucana chicken to be draped in sky-blue color.

In addition to the above differences between the rooster and the hen, there are also differences within their roles in the flock. Chickens are social creatures, and among hens, in particular, disputes will often break out. While roosters are the ones in charge, there is also a delicate hierarchy among the hens.

Prairie Bluebell Egger Rooster. If you plan to keep 8 – 10 hens, you can raise a rooster alongside them. A Prairie Bluebell Egger rooster will protect his flock from predators and other threats. They aren’t as aggressive as some roosters from other breeds and do well in mixed flocks.Chickens do not need a rooster to produce and lay eggs.
